What is the Motion to Set Aside Default Judgment?
The Motion to Set Aside Default Judgment serves as a legal request for Nevada’s court system to annul a default judgment issued against a defendant. This motion functions by allowing defendants to contest judgments made in their absence due to various reasons, such as a missed court date or inadequate notice. Typically, a defendant needs this form to seek a fair chance to present their case and address the legal consequences resulting from a default judgment.
A default judgment can have significant legal implications, making it crucial for defendants to act promptly if they believe they have valid reasons to contest the judgment.

Who Needs the Motion to Set Aside Default Judgment?
Individuals who have received a default judgment against them will find this motion necessary to address their situation effectively. Common scenarios include defendants who missed a court date due to unforeseen circumstances or those who were not adequately informed about the legal proceedings against them. It is essential to understand that as a defendant, the legal responsibility falls on you to initiate this process to challenge a default judgment.
Eligibility Criteria for the Motion to Set Aside Default Judgment
Eligibility to file this motion largely depends on specific legal qualifications, which include valid reasons for failure to appear in court. Common justifications cover scenarios like lack of notification or unavoidable personal issues. Filing a motion also entails adhering to Nevada's legal requirements, so it is crucial to be aware of the eligibility factors that allow for a potential reversal of a default judgment.

What Happens After You Submit the Motion to Set Aside Default Judgment?
After submitting your motion, various outcomes may arise. The court may grant your request, leading to a hearing, or it could deny the motion if deemed inappropriate. If your motion is denied, you may need to explore alternative legal options or consult an attorney for further assistance. Who is eligible to file the Motion to Set Aside Default Judgment?
The Motion to Set Aside Default Judgment can be filed by any defendant in Nevada who has been subject to a default judgment in a civil case and has valid reasons for failing to appear.
What is the deadline for submitting this motion in Nevada?
Although specific deadlines can vary, generally, it is advisable to file the motion as soon as possible after discovering the default judgment. Consult local court rules for precise timelines.
How do I submit the completed Motion to Set Aside Default Judgment?
You can submit the completed form by mailing it to the court and providing a copy to the opposing party. Make sure to follow any specific submission guidelines provided by the court.
Is any additional documentation required alongside this motion?
Typically, you may need to include a declaration explaining your reasons for not appearing in court. It's best to review local requirements to confirm necessary supporting documents.
What are common mistakes to avoid when completing this motion?
Common mistakes include leaving blank fields, not signing the form, missing the submission deadline, or failing to provide sufficient reasoning for the motion.
How long will it take for the court to process my motion?
Processing times can vary, but generally, it may take several weeks for the court to review and issue a decision on your motion depending on their backlog and your specific case circumstances.
Can I request a hearing for my Motion to Set Aside Default Judgment?
Yes, you may request a hearing to present your case. Check with the court on their procedures for scheduling a hearing as part of your motion.
